The ending to this Cal/Utah game has been one of the crazier endings to a game I've ever seen. Cal was up 73-71 and Utah was shooting 2 FT's with 25 seconds left. Utah makes 1 of 2 and needs to foul. Cal player is completely unaware of the situation and takes a pull-up contested jumper in the lane that he makes for an and one to go up by 4.

Utah responds by banging a three pointer on the other end and then fouls Cal and the Cal player makes both to go up 3.

Cal wins by 3 after Utah misses a 3 (don't understand why college coaches don't foul) and now probably needs one more win to get in the tournament.

I think we're going to see some surprise selections. Just focusing on the AAC, I think UCF or Houston might sneak in, even if we somehow steal a bid.

For instance, Tulsa made it last year with way worse advanced metrics than Houston has, and roughly equivalent metrics to UCF. To be fair, they beat Cincy and SMU, but still, their numbers were mid-60s, and they had a poor RPI.

If UCF beats SMU today, I think there's a higher shot than we think of them getting in, and I wouldn't be utterly surprised to see Houston in there, either.
